HomePeopleSrinivasa Vemali Rao
Srinivasa Rao

Srinivasa Rao

Vizianagaram, Andhra Pradesh, India

About

Srinivasa Rao, director with Vicuna Tech Private Limited, is registered with the Ministry of Corporate Affairs (MCA), bearing DIN 08235971. He is an Indian staying in Vizianagaram, Andhra Pradesh, India.

Srinivasa Rao is currently associated with Vicuna Tech Private Limited a

  • 1

    Active Appointment
  • 0

    Previous Appointment
  • 1

    Total

Current Companies